Default Waxing Polaris'

If I want to wax the atv's and the RZR, is there a certain type or manufacturer out there that I need to get or stay away from.

Default Waxing Polaris'

I would have never believed this but....

I used the Pledge furniture stuff Polaris recommends on mine. MAN I COULDN"T BELIEVE IT!! Cleaned it up great, not oily and smells like a big red lemon!! Even cleans the mud off your tires.

It's suppose to work like a wax and not allow mud to stick. worked great for me.

Default Waxing Polaris'

Turtle Wax ICE - started using it on my sportbike a year or so ago. Works great and doesn't leave that white wax buildup if you accidently get it on the black textured plastic.
